“Tesfa” is a direct translation of “hope” in Ethiopia's native language; Amharic. A word used to drive the new school initiative spearheaded by the non-profit organization, Hawassa Hope.
Hawassa Hope is a nonprofit organization that focuses on bringing hope to vulnerable children and families in Hawassa, Ethiopia. Hawassa Hope leads initiatives in Ethiopia including small business grants and community sponsorship. Under the creative direction of Ashley Rippke at Rippke Design, HH’s creative team and I collaborated to create a sub-identity for their new project, the Tesfa School. Tesfa is an Amharic expression that means “hope.” This brand communicates Hawassa’s mission to give back to the communities in Hawassa.
